HOW MANY SESSION DOES A HARDSHIP EVALUATION REQUIRE?

A full hardship evaluation will require between two and four appointments. The number of visits depends on the complexity of your case. The fee for an evaluation is always the same regardless of how many sessions (2-4) you have.

WHAT INFORMATION DO I NEED TO SHARE?

Your clinician will likely ask you questions about your current life together as a family, what brings you happiness and balance, and what kind of stressors you are facing. Your clinician may also ask questions about your past and your childhood.
